Leyton Orient were beaten 2-0 by Huddersfield Town this morning in their second friendly in Spain.
The O's trailed 1-0 at half-time after Joe Lolley fired home in the 35th minute of the match.
Orient conceded again midway through the second half when a defender turned Kyle Dempsey's cross into his own net.
Ian Hendon's side nearly fell further behind late on but Sean Scannell's strike hit the post.
It means Orient have lost all three friendlies this summer to Braintree Town, Middlesbrough and Huddersfield Town.
